The quatrains of Rumi (Ruba’iyat of Jalal ad-Din Rumi) is a selection of Rumi’s quatrains, translated into English by Muriel Maufroy and Muhammad Eid Ibrahim. Rumi’s quatrains, or rubaiyat, are concise yet deeply philosophical, touching on themes of divine love, the search for truth, and spiritual awakening. Through these short verses, Rumi invites readers into the mysteries of the soul and the universe, offering wisdom that transcends time and cultural boundaries. The translators have worked to preserve the essence and beauty of Rumi’s mystical insights, making this collection accessible to a wider audience interested in Sufi spirituality.
